Transaction 51f46c714503526b58239804f93e6c0c9c06b7e9f9ae84df23d7de579881ef4b

1 Input
2 Outputs
  • 51f46c714503526b58239804f93e6c0c9c06b7e9f9ae84df23d7de579881ef4b:0
  • value  9136824
    address  1C6QuehByBovFBZoX2CuJCtrCWWHsnMqQK
  • 51f46c714503526b58239804f93e6c0c9c06b7e9f9ae84df23d7de579881ef4b:1
  • value  1683667113
    address  3DNbdpFoQaArKZBD5hkqkGXcTAhtVsBKhh